From Whitechapel: A Novel of Jack-the-Ripper by Melanie Clegg

Alice Redmayne, daughter of a famous artist, haunted since childhood by the disappearance of her sister Beatrice, finds herself enmeshed in the dark secrets of the past and caught between two very different men.Emma Johnson, is working in a Calais brothel when a terrible mistake turned her whole world upside down. Forced to flee to Whitechapel, she believes herself to be safe until her pursuer reveals a murderous intent.Cora Lee is the youngest daughter of a H Division Sergeant, living above the Whitechapel Police Station. Bored with her life and longing to escape, she makes a split second decision that will change everything and turn her whole world upside down.Inspired by the author's own family history, From Whitechapel is a dark and sumptuous tale of love, friendship, loss and redemption.
